Give back to our beautiful planet and create art at Caledon State Park as part of our annual Earth Week celebration. Meet at the picnic shelter for a wagon ride to the beach to collect materials, then use that trash to create a unique piece of art. Judges will select winners and award some cool prizes. Work in teams or by yourself, and bring a lunch and snacks to fuel your creative process. This event is supported by the Fredericksburg Center for Creative Arts. About Earth Day

In celebration of Earth Day on April 22, Virginia State Parks offers a range of special events and activities highlighting the importance of conservation and sustainability. Visitors are invited to participate in educational programs, guided nature walks, wildlife observation, tree plantings and service projects to help preserve the beauty and biodiversity of the state’s 44 parks.
